BLC vs. CBU Cost Comparison

Which college is more expensive, BLC or CBU?

  • Christian Brothers University is 25.4% more expensive to attend than BLC for in-state tuition ($35,520.00 vs. $28,330.00)
  • Out of state tuition is 25.4% higher at CBU than Bethany Lutheran College ($35,520.00 vs. $28,330.00)
  • The typical actual cost that students pay to attend (average net price) is less at Bethany Lutheran College than CBU ($18,525 vs. $18,612)
  •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at Bethany Lutheran College are 23.6% lower than costs at Christian Brothers University ($8,270 vs. $10,220)
  • The same percent of students receive financial grant aid at Bethany Lutheran College as Christian Brothers University (100% vs. 100%)
  • The average total grant financial aid received by Christian Brothers University students is 30.2% larger than aid received Bethany Lutheran College ($26,964 vs. $20,705)

BLC vs. CBU Admissions Difficulty Comparison

Which college is harder to get into, BLC or CBU? Average SAT and ACT scores plus acceptance rates offer good insight into the difficulty of admission between CBU or BLC .

  • The average SAT score at Christian Brothers University (1105) is 31 points higher than at BLC (1074)
  • Incoming CBU students have a 1 point higher average ACT score (24) than students at BLC (23)
  • Accepted freshman CBU students have a 0.16 point higher average high school GPA (3.67) than students at BLC (3.51)
  • CBU has a higher acceptance rate (87.5%) than BLC (58.5%)

BLC vs. CBU Graduation Outcomes Comparison

Which is better, BLC or CBU? Graduation rate, salary and amount of student loan debt are indicators of a college which offers better outcomes for its graduates. Compare the following outcomes facts between CBU and BLC.

  • The graduation rate at BLC is higher than Christian Brothers University (53% vs. 52%)
  • Graduates from Christian Brothers University earn on average $13,300 more per year than BLC graduates after ten years. ($50,600 vs. $37,300)
  • Bethany Lutheran College students graduate with a $3,750 lower median federal student loan debt than CBU graduates. ($23,250 vs. $27,000)
  • BLC graduates are paying $39 less per month on federal student loans than CBU graduates. ($240 vs. $279)
  • More BLC graduates are actively paying back their federal student loan debt than former CBU students, three years after graduation. (80% vs. 53%)
